Seoul: Side Trips
North Korean Border
There's really no such thing as a dream vacation town on this peninsula but there are a few cool places to go outside the city. A trip to the North Korean border is hands down the best day trip out of Seoul. Sign up with a tour organization, such as the U.S.O. or the Panmunjom Travel Center, licensed to take foreigners to the world's last cold war frontier. The trip will take the better part of a day and will cost about $70, for which you can look a grim faced North Korean solider in the eye.
